WebThe Child Support Program, enacted in 1975 as Part D of Title IV of the Social Security Act (P.L. 93-647), is one of the largest income support programs in the country, serving more children than the Children’s Health Insurance Program (CHIP), Temporary Assistance for Needy Families (TANF), and Social Security combined. Title IV appears in the United States Code as §§601–687, subchapter IV, … WebA Title IV-D case is one in which a parent is either now or may eventually receive services under Title IV-D, such as a parent who receives TANF, Medicaid, or foster care payments. Match Requirements Under Title IV-D, the federal government reimburses states $2 for every $3 the state spends on eligible program costs for providing child support ...
